Place of Residence definition

Place of Residence means the place where an Employee ordinarily resides as a permanent base. An Employer may request an Employee to state his/her place of residence at the time of audition or engagement provided that where the Employee’s place of residence is situated within a radius of 110 kilometres of a capital city then the Employee’s place of residence will be deemed to be that capital city.

Place of Residence means the physical location of an individual’s legal residence. For purposes of these rules "place of residence" does not include an adult foster home, assisted living facility, residential care facility, or nursing facility licensed by the Department.
Place of Residence means the place or abode where a person actually lives and provides child care on a regular, ongoing basis.
Place of Residence means the place, situated on the territory of the Community, where the Member ordinarily resides, i.e. actually lives on a fairly consistent basis, without prejudice to the performance of his or her parliamentary duties. The Member shall inform the relevant department of that place of residence.
Place of Residence means the place a patient makes his home. This may be a house, an apartment, a relative's home, housing for the elderly, a retirement home, an assisted living facility, or a place other than a health care facility which provides continuous nursing care.
